    It's been a really long time but I think originally you couldn't even play Frontlines with friends who were in other GC's, that was equally terrible. Freelancer used to be optional but eventually they forced it on everyone and it was kind of necessary to ensure Frontline matches kept popping decently fast.
    I don't know how it was on other servers but on mine people would all join a specific Grand Company that was rumoured to have better players / better odds of winning, and so queues got longer and longer as the population in the other two GC's dwindled.

    You'd still need to make a choice to join one Grand Company at a time to actually progress with them and work towards earning all the rewards, some of the achievements are quite lengthy so you'll be with them for a good while if you want to unlock everything, removing the restrictions just means everything you've earned doesn't get locked away as soon as you join a different GC.
